Fallout 3 Point Lookout DLC Going Live Today
Point Lookout was announced quite a while ago and it has kept gamers waiting. Well, the wait is almost over now as the Fallout 3: Point Lookout DLC is going live today and it’s smoking hot. Bethesda already released Broken Steel, and The Pitt, however, both DLCs weren’t appreciated by gamers, but only because they weren’t so great. Point Lookout is the fourth expansion pack for Fallout 3, and as far as we can tell, it’s the best of all of them.
When you will start the game you will be taken at a meeting in the Capital Wasteland, then to Point Lookout where you will find some mutant hill-billies, a weird mansion, and a bunch of cultists. According to Bethesda, Fallout 3: Point Lookout is a DLC designed for Level 20+ players and you’ll see that the weapons are not as advanced as in previous DLCs.
Fallout 3 Point Lookout will be available on PC and Xbox 360 for 800 Microsoft points. After Point Lookout Bethesda will also release Mothership Zeta which will become the fifth expansion pack for Fallout 3. Also remember that in October, Bethesda will release the Fallout 3 Game of the Year Edition will be available for PC, Xbox 360, and PS3.
